"Ever and team performed outstanding, high-quality work. Job required a 10-hour day, and they worked all the way until the job was done. At first, the exterior rotten wood was removed, and wood rot was so extensive on the bottom beam, the windows needed to be removed. (The aluminum energy windows are expensive dual-pane with argon gas, and they were very careful removing them). After removing the windows, they replaced all interior and exterior wood trim with new high-grade pine, and treated wood where required. New window sills were also installed, as well as all interior molding. Insulation foam was sprayed in any air gaps between sheet rock and wood. Some sheet rock below a window was also damaged, so they replaced it and sprayed "mud" to match the texture of the interior wall paint. Ever and team used my exterior latex paint (Valspar-Supreme) and my interior oil (Sherwin-WIlliams), since I always use oil paint on interior window trim and sills. Overall, very satisfied, since the work quality is so high, and I know the totally replaced interior/exterior woodwork around the windows with new caulking/paint is better than "new construction." The job was essentially historic home restoration. Ever and team also does kitchens, bathrooms, floors, custom bookshelves, etc."
